static const char * hb_compChkParseSwitch( HB_COMP_DECL, const char * szSwitch,
                                           HB_BOOL fEnv )
{
   const char * szSwPtr = szSwitch;

   if( szSwPtr[ 0 ] == '-' && szSwPtr[ 1 ] == '-' )
   {
      if( strncmp( szSwPtr + 2, "version", 7 ) == 0 )
      {
         szSwPtr += 9;
         HB_COMP_PARAM->fLogo = HB_TRUE;
         HB_COMP_PARAM->fQuiet = HB_TRUE;
      }
      else if( strncmp( szSwPtr + 2, "help", 4 ) == 0 )
      {
         szSwPtr += 6;
         HB_COMP_PARAM->fLogo = HB_TRUE;
         HB_COMP_PARAM->fQuiet = HB_FALSE;
         HB_COMP_PARAM->fExit = HB_FALSE;
      }
   }
   else if( HB_ISOPTSEP( *szSwPtr ) )
   {
      ++szSwPtr;
      switch( HB_TOUPPER( *szSwPtr ) )
      {
         case 'A':
            ++szSwPtr;
            if( *szSwPtr == '-' )
            {
               ++szSwPtr;
               HB_COMP_PARAM->fAutoMemvarAssume = HB_FALSE;
            }
            else
               HB_COMP_PARAM->fAutoMemvarAssume = HB_TRUE;
            break;

         case 'B':
         {
            char *szOption = hb_compChkOptionDup( szSwPtr );

            if( strcmp( szOption, "BUILD" ) == 0 )
            {
               HB_COMP_PARAM->fBuildInfo = HB_TRUE;
               szSwPtr += 5;
            }
            else if( szSwPtr[ 1 ] == '-' )
            {
               HB_COMP_PARAM->fDebugInfo = HB_FALSE;
               szSwPtr += 2;
            }
            else
            {
               HB_COMP_PARAM->fDebugInfo = HB_TRUE;
               HB_COMP_PARAM->fLineNumbers = HB_TRUE;
               ++szSwPtr;
            }
            hb_xfree( szOption );
            break;
         }

         case 'C':
         {
            char *szOption = hb_compChkOptionDup( szSwPtr );

            if( strlen( szOption ) >= 4 &&
                strncmp( "CREDITS", szOption, strlen( szOption ) ) == 0 )
            {
               HB_COMP_PARAM->fCredits = HB_TRUE;
               szSwPtr += strlen( szOption );
            }
            hb_xfree( szOption );
            break;
         }

         case 'D':
            szSwPtr = hb_compChkAddDefine( HB_COMP_PARAM, szSwPtr + 1, HB_TRUE, fEnv );
            break;

         case 'E':
            if( HB_TOUPPER( szSwPtr[ 1 ] ) == 'S' )
            {
               switch( szSwPtr[ 2 ] )
               {
                  case '1':
                     szSwPtr += 3;
                     HB_COMP_PARAM->iExitLevel = HB_EXITLEVEL_SETEXIT;
                     break;
                  case '2':
                     szSwPtr += 3;
                     HB_COMP_PARAM->iExitLevel = HB_EXITLEVEL_DELTARGET;
                     break;
                  case '0':
                     ++szSwPtr;
                     /* no break; */
                  default:
                     szSwPtr += 2;
                     HB_COMP_PARAM->iExitLevel = HB_EXITLEVEL_DEFAULT;
                     break;
               }
            }
            break;

         case 'F':
            switch( HB_TOUPPER( szSwPtr[ 1 ] ) )
            {
               case 'N':
                  if( szSwPtr[ 2 ] == ':' )
                  {
                     if( HB_TOUPPER( szSwPtr[ 3 ] ) == 'U' )
                     {
                        szSwPtr += 4;
                        hb_setSetFileCase( HB_SET_CASE_UPPER );
                     }
                     else if( HB_TOUPPER( szSwPtr[ 3 ] ) == 'L' )
                     {
                        szSwPtr += 4;
                        hb_setSetFileCase( HB_SET_CASE_LOWER );
                     }
                  }
                  else
                  {
                     szSwPtr += 2;
                     if( *szSwPtr == '-' )
                        ++szSwPtr;
                     hb_setSetFileCase( HB_SET_CASE_MIXED );
                  }
                  break;
               case 'D':
                  if( szSwPtr[ 2 ] == ':' )
                  {
                     if( HB_TOUPPER( szSwPtr[ 3 ] ) == 'U' )
                     {
                        szSwPtr += 4;
                        hb_setSetDirCase( HB_SET_CASE_UPPER );
                     }
                     else if( HB_TOUPPER( szSwPtr[ 3 ] ) == 'L' )
                     {
                        szSwPtr += 4;
                        hb_setSetDirCase( HB_SET_CASE_LOWER );
                     }
                  }
                  else
                  {
                     szSwPtr += 2;
                     if( *szSwPtr == '-' )
                        ++szSwPtr;
                     hb_setSetDirCase( HB_SET_CASE_MIXED );
                  }
                  break;
               case 'P':
                  szSwPtr += 2;
                  if( *szSwPtr == ':' )
                  {
                     if( szSwPtr[ 1 ] && szSwPtr[ 1 ] != ' ' )
                     {
                        hb_setSetDirSeparator( szSwPtr[ 1 ] );
                        szSwPtr += 2;
                     }
                  }
                  else
                  {
                     if( *szSwPtr == '-' )
                        ++szSwPtr;
                     hb_setSetDirSeparator( HB_OS_PATH_DELIM_CHR );
                  }
                  break;
               case 'S':
                  szSwPtr += 2;
                  if( *szSwPtr == '-' )
                  {
                     ++szSwPtr;
                     hb_setSetTrimFileName( HB_FALSE );
                  }
                  else
                     hb_setSetTrimFileName( HB_TRUE );
            }
            break;

         case 'G':
            switch( HB_TOUPPER( szSwPtr[ 1 ] ) )
            {
               case 'C':
                  HB_COMP_PARAM->iLanguage = HB_LANG_C;
                  szSwPtr += 2;
                  switch( *szSwPtr )
                  {
                     case '1':
                        ++szSwPtr;
                        HB_COMP_PARAM->iGenCOutput = HB_COMPGENC_NORMAL;
                        break;
                     case '2':
                        ++szSwPtr;
                        HB_COMP_PARAM->iGenCOutput = HB_COMPGENC_VERBOSE;
                        break;
                     case '3':
                        ++szSwPtr;
                        HB_COMP_PARAM->iGenCOutput = HB_COMPGENC_REALCODE;
                        break;
                     case '0':
                        ++szSwPtr;
                        /* no break; */
                     default:
                        HB_COMP_PARAM->iGenCOutput = HB_COMPGENC_COMPACT;
                        break;
                  }
                  break;

               case 'H':
                  HB_COMP_PARAM->iLanguage = HB_LANG_PORT_OBJ;
                  szSwPtr += 2;
                  break;

               case 'D':
                  if( HB_COMP_PARAM->szDepExt )
                  {
                     hb_xfree( HB_COMP_PARAM->szDepExt );
                     HB_COMP_PARAM->szDepExt = NULL;
                  }
                  szSwPtr += 2;
                  if( *szSwPtr == '-' )
                  {
                     HB_COMP_PARAM->iTraceInclude = 0;
                     ++szSwPtr;
                  }
                  else
                  {
                     HB_COMP_PARAM->iTraceInclude = 2;
                     if( *szSwPtr == '.' )
                        szSwPtr = hb_compChkOptionGet( szSwPtr, &HB_COMP_PARAM->szDepExt, fEnv );
                  }
                  break;

               case 'E':
                  szSwPtr += 2;
                  switch( *szSwPtr )
                  {
                     case '1':
                        ++szSwPtr;
                        HB_COMP_PARAM->iErrorFmt = HB_ERRORFMT_IDE;
                        break;
                     case '0':
                        ++szSwPtr;
                        /* no break; */
                     default:
                        HB_COMP_PARAM->iErrorFmt = HB_ERRORFMT_CLIPPER;
                        break;
                  }
                  break;

               default:
                  hb_compGenError( HB_COMP_PARAM, hb_comp_szErrors, 'F', HB_COMP_ERR_UNSUPPORTED_LANG, NULL, NULL );
                  break;
            }
            break;

         case 'H':
         case '?':
            /* HELP message */
            break;

         case 'I':
            ++szSwPtr;
            switch( *szSwPtr )
            {
               case '-':
                  HB_COMP_PARAM->fINCLUDE = HB_FALSE;
                  ++szSwPtr;
                  break;
               case '+':
                  HB_COMP_PARAM->fINCLUDE = HB_TRUE;
                  ++szSwPtr;
                  break;
               default:
                  szSwPtr = hb_compChkOptionAddPath( HB_COMP_PARAM, szSwPtr, fEnv );
            }
            break;

         case 'J':
            ++szSwPtr;
            HB_COMP_PARAM->fI18n = HB_TRUE;
            if( *szSwPtr )
               szSwPtr = hb_compChkOptionFName( szSwPtr, &HB_COMP_PARAM->pI18nFileName, fEnv );
            break;

         case 'K':
            ++szSwPtr;
            while( *szSwPtr && ! HB_COMP_PARAM->fExit )
            {
               int ch = HB_TOUPPER( *szSwPtr );

               ++szSwPtr;
               switch( ch )
               {
                  case '?':
                     hb_compPrintLogo( HB_COMP_PARAM );
                     hb_compPrintModes( HB_COMP_PARAM );
                     HB_COMP_PARAM->fLogo = HB_FALSE;
                     HB_COMP_PARAM->fQuiet = HB_TRUE;
                     break;

                  case 'H':
                     /* default Harbour mode */
                     if( *szSwPtr == '-' )
                     {
                        HB_COMP_PARAM->supported &= ~HB_COMPFLAG_HARBOUR;
                        ++szSwPtr;
                     }
                     else
                        HB_COMP_PARAM->supported |= HB_COMPFLAG_HARBOUR;
                     break;

                  case 'C':
                     /* clear all flags - minimal set of features */
                     HB_COMP_PARAM->supported &= HB_COMPFLAG_SHORTCUTS;
                     HB_COMP_PARAM->supported |= HB_COMPFLAG_OPTJUMP |
                                                 HB_COMPFLAG_MACROTEXT;
                     break;

                  case 'X':
                     if( *szSwPtr == '-' )
                     {
                        HB_COMP_PARAM->supported &= ~HB_COMPFLAG_XBASE;
                        ++szSwPtr;
                     }
                     else
                        HB_COMP_PARAM->supported |= HB_COMPFLAG_XBASE;
                     break;

                  case 'I':
                     if( *szSwPtr == '-' )
                     {
                        HB_COMP_PARAM->supported &= ~HB_COMPFLAG_HB_INLINE;
                        ++szSwPtr;
                     }
                     else
                        HB_COMP_PARAM->supported |= HB_COMPFLAG_HB_INLINE;
                     break;

                  case 'J':
                     if( *szSwPtr == '+' )
                     {
                        HB_COMP_PARAM->supported |= HB_COMPFLAG_OPTJUMP;
                        ++szSwPtr;
                     }
                     else
                        HB_COMP_PARAM->supported &= ~HB_COMPFLAG_OPTJUMP;
                     break;

                  case 'M':
                     if( *szSwPtr == '+' )
                     {
                        HB_COMP_PARAM->supported |= HB_COMPFLAG_MACROTEXT;
                        ++szSwPtr;
                     }
                     else
                        HB_COMP_PARAM->supported &= ~HB_COMPFLAG_MACROTEXT;
                     break;

                  case 'D':
                     if( *szSwPtr == '-' )
                     {
                        HB_COMP_PARAM->supported &= ~HB_COMPFLAG_MACRODECL;
                        ++szSwPtr;
                     }
                     else
                        HB_COMP_PARAM->supported |= HB_COMPFLAG_MACRODECL;
                     break;

                  case 'R':
                     if( *szSwPtr == '-' )
                     {
                        HB_COMP_PARAM->supported &= ~HB_COMPFLAG_RT_MACRO;
                        ++szSwPtr;
                     }
                     else
                        HB_COMP_PARAM->supported |= HB_COMPFLAG_RT_MACRO;
                     break;

                  case 'S':
                     if( *szSwPtr == '-' )
                     {
                        HB_COMP_PARAM->supported &= ~HB_COMPFLAG_ARRSTR;
                        ++szSwPtr;
                     }
                     else
                        HB_COMP_PARAM->supported |= HB_COMPFLAG_ARRSTR;
                     break;

                  case 'O':
                     if( *szSwPtr == '-' )
                     {
                        HB_COMP_PARAM->supported &= ~HB_COMPFLAG_EXTOPT;
                        ++szSwPtr;
                     }
                     else
                        HB_COMP_PARAM->supported |= HB_COMPFLAG_EXTOPT;
                     break;

                  case 'U':
                     if( *szSwPtr == '-' )
                     {
                        HB_COMP_PARAM->supported &= ~HB_COMPFLAG_USERCP;
                        ++szSwPtr;
                     }
                     else
                        HB_COMP_PARAM->supported |= HB_COMPFLAG_USERCP;
                     break;

                  default:
                     ch = -1;
                     --szSwPtr;
               }
               if( ch == -1 )
                  break;
            }
            break;

         case 'L':
            ++szSwPtr;
            if( *szSwPtr == '-' )
            {
               HB_COMP_PARAM->fLineNumbers = HB_TRUE;
               ++szSwPtr;
            }
            else
               HB_COMP_PARAM->fLineNumbers = HB_FALSE;
            break;

         case 'M':
            ++szSwPtr;
            if( *szSwPtr == '-' )
            {
               HB_COMP_PARAM->fSingleModule = HB_FALSE;
               ++szSwPtr;
            }
            else
               HB_COMP_PARAM->fSingleModule = HB_TRUE;
            break;

         case 'N':
            ++szSwPtr;
            HB_COMP_PARAM->fNoStartUp = *szSwPtr == '1';
            switch( *szSwPtr )
            {
               case '-':
                  HB_COMP_PARAM->iStartProc = 0;
                  ++szSwPtr;
                  break;
               case '2':
                  HB_COMP_PARAM->iStartProc = 2;
                  ++szSwPtr;
                  break;
               case '0':
               case '1':
                  ++szSwPtr;
                  /* no break; */
               default:
                  HB_COMP_PARAM->iStartProc = 1;
                  break;
            }
            break;

         case 'O':
            szSwPtr = hb_compChkOptionFName( szSwPtr + 1, &HB_COMP_PARAM->pOutPath, fEnv );
            break;

         case 'P':
            ++szSwPtr;
            if( *szSwPtr == '+' )
            {
               HB_COMP_PARAM->fPPT = HB_TRUE;
               ++szSwPtr;
            }
            else
            {
               if( HB_COMP_PARAM->pPpoPath )
               {
                  hb_xfree( HB_COMP_PARAM->pPpoPath );
                  HB_COMP_PARAM->pPpoPath = NULL;
               }
               if( *szSwPtr == '-' )
               {
                  HB_COMP_PARAM->fPPT = HB_COMP_PARAM->fPPO = HB_FALSE;
                  ++szSwPtr;
               }
               else
               {
                  if( *szSwPtr )
                     szSwPtr = hb_compChkOptionFName( szSwPtr, &HB_COMP_PARAM->pPpoPath, fEnv );
                  HB_COMP_PARAM->fPPO = HB_TRUE;
               }
            }
            break;

         case 'Q':
            ++szSwPtr;
            switch( *szSwPtr )
            {
               case 'l':
               case 'L':
                  HB_COMP_PARAM->fGauge = HB_FALSE;
                  ++szSwPtr;
                  break;
               case '2':
                  HB_COMP_PARAM->fFullQuiet = HB_TRUE;
                  /* no break */
               case '0':
                  HB_COMP_PARAM->fLogo = HB_FALSE;
                  ++szSwPtr;
                  /* no break */
               default:
                  HB_COMP_PARAM->fQuiet = HB_TRUE;
            }
            break;

         case 'R':
            ++szSwPtr;
            if( szSwPtr[ 0 ] == ':' )
            {
               if( HB_ISDIGIT( szSwPtr[ 1 ] ) )
               {
                  int iCycles = 0;
                  ++szSwPtr;
                  while( HB_ISDIGIT( *szSwPtr ) )
                     iCycles = iCycles * 10 + *szSwPtr++ - '0';
                  if( iCycles > 0 )
                     HB_COMP_PARAM->iMaxTransCycles = iCycles;
               }
            }
            else
            {
               /* NOTE: ignored for Cl*pper compatibility:
                        /r[<lib>] request linker to search <lib> (or none) */
               hb_compChkIgnoredInfo( HB_COMP_PARAM, "-r[<lib>]" );
               szSwPtr = hb_compChkOptionGet( szSwPtr, NULL, fEnv );
            }
            break;

         case 'S':
            ++szSwPtr;
            switch( *szSwPtr )
            {
               case '-':
                  HB_COMP_PARAM->iSyntaxCheckOnly = 0;
                  ++szSwPtr;
                  break;
               case 'm':
               case 'M':
                  HB_COMP_PARAM->iSyntaxCheckOnly = 2;
                  ++szSwPtr;
                  break;
               default:
                  HB_COMP_PARAM->iSyntaxCheckOnly = 1;
                  break;
            }
            break;

         case 'T':
            /* NOTE: ignored for Cl*pper compatibility:
                     /t<path> path for temp file creation */
            hb_compChkIgnoredInfo( HB_COMP_PARAM, "-t<path>" );
            szSwPtr = hb_compChkOptionGet( szSwPtr + 1, NULL, fEnv );
            break;

         case 'U':
            if( hb_strnicmp( szSwPtr, "UNDEF:", 6 ) == 0 )
            {
               if( hb_strnicmp( szSwPtr + 6, ".ARCH.", 6 ) == 0 )
               {
                  HB_COMP_PARAM->fNoArchDefs = HB_TRUE;
                  szSwPtr += 12;
               }
               else
                  szSwPtr = hb_compChkAddDefine( HB_COMP_PARAM, szSwPtr + 6, HB_FALSE, fEnv );
               break;
            }
            ++szSwPtr;
            /* extended definitions file: -u+<file> */
            if( *szSwPtr == '+' )
            {
               if( szSwPtr[ 1 ] && hb_compChkOptionLen( szSwPtr + 1, fEnv ) > 0 )
               {
                  HB_COMP_PARAM->szStdChExt = ( char ** )
                     ( HB_COMP_PARAM->iStdChExt == 0 ?
                        hb_xgrab( sizeof( char * ) ) :
                        hb_xrealloc( HB_COMP_PARAM->szStdChExt,
                                     ( HB_COMP_PARAM->iStdChExt + 1 ) *
                                     sizeof( char * ) ) );
                  szSwPtr = hb_compChkOptionGet( szSwPtr + 1,
                                                 &HB_COMP_PARAM->szStdChExt[ HB_COMP_PARAM->iStdChExt++ ],
                                                 fEnv );
               }
            }
            else
            {
               if( HB_COMP_PARAM->szStdCh )
                  hb_xfree( HB_COMP_PARAM->szStdCh );
               szSwPtr = hb_compChkOptionGet( szSwPtr, &HB_COMP_PARAM->szStdCh, fEnv );
            }
            break;

         case 'V':
            ++szSwPtr;
            if( *szSwPtr == '-' )
            {
               HB_COMP_PARAM->fForceMemvars = HB_FALSE;
               ++szSwPtr;
            }
            else
               HB_COMP_PARAM->fForceMemvars = HB_TRUE;
            break;

         case 'W':
            ++szSwPtr;
            HB_COMP_PARAM->iWarnings = 1;
            if( *szSwPtr >= '0' && *szSwPtr <= '3' )
            {
               HB_COMP_PARAM->iWarnings = *szSwPtr - '0';
               ++szSwPtr;
            }
            break;

#ifdef YYDEBUG
         case 'Y':
            ++szSwPtr;
            extern int hb_comp_yydebug;
            hb_comp_yydebug = HB_TRUE;
            break;
#endif

         case 'Z':
            ++szSwPtr;
            if( *szSwPtr == '-' )
            {
               HB_COMP_PARAM->supported |= HB_COMPFLAG_SHORTCUTS;
               ++szSwPtr;
            }
            else
               HB_COMP_PARAM->supported &= ~HB_COMPFLAG_SHORTCUTS;
            break;
      }
   }

   if( ! HB_COMP_PARAM->fExit )
   {
      if( szSwPtr - szSwitch <= 1 ||
          ( *szSwPtr != '\0' && *szSwPtr != ' ' && ! HB_ISOPTSEP( *szSwPtr ) ) )
         hb_compGenError( HB_COMP_PARAM, hb_comp_szErrors, 'F',
                          fEnv ? HB_COMP_ERR_BADOPTION : HB_COMP_ERR_BADPARAM,
                          szSwitch, NULL );
      else
         return szSwPtr;
   }

   return "";
}

static void hb_compChkEnvironVar( HB_COMP_DECL, const char * szSwitch )
{
   if( szSwitch && ! HB_COMP_PARAM->fExit )
   {
      const char * s = szSwitch;

      /* If szSwitch doesn't start with a HB_OSOPTSEP char
       * show an error
       */
      if( ! HB_ISOPTSEP( *s ) )
         hb_compGenError( HB_COMP_PARAM, hb_comp_szErrors, 'F', HB_COMP_ERR_BADOPTION, s, NULL );
      else
      {
         s++;
         switch( *s )
         {
            case 'a':
            case 'A':
               if( *( s + 1 ) == '-' )
                  HB_COMP_PARAM->fAutoMemvarAssume = HB_FALSE;
               else
                  HB_COMP_PARAM->fAutoMemvarAssume = HB_TRUE;
               break;

            case 'b':
            case 'B':
            {
               unsigned int i = 0;
               char *szOption = hb_strupr( hb_strdup( s ) );

               while( i < strlen( szOption ) && ! HB_ISOPTSEP( szOption[ i ] ) )
                  i++;
               szOption[ i ] = '\0';

               if( strcmp( szOption, "BUILD" ) == 0 )
                  HB_COMP_PARAM->fBuildInfo = HB_TRUE;
               else
               {
                  if( *( s + 1 ) == '-' )
                     HB_COMP_PARAM->fDebugInfo = HB_FALSE;
                  else
                  {
                     HB_COMP_PARAM->fDebugInfo = HB_TRUE;
                     HB_COMP_PARAM->fLineNumbers = HB_TRUE;
                  }
               }

               hb_xfree( szOption );
               break;
            }

            case 'c':
            case 'C':
            {
               unsigned int i = 0;
               char *szOption = hb_strupr( hb_strdup( s ) );

               while( i < strlen( szOption ) && ! HB_ISOPTSEP( szOption[ i ] ) )
                  i++;
               szOption[ i ] = '\0';

               if( strcmp( szOption, "CREDITS" ) == 0 ||
                   strcmp( szOption, "CREDIT" ) == 0 ||
                   strcmp( szOption, "CREDI" ) == 0 ||
                   strcmp( szOption, "CRED" ) == 0 )
                  HB_COMP_PARAM->fCredits = HB_TRUE;
               else
                  hb_compGenError( HB_COMP_PARAM, hb_comp_szErrors, 'F', HB_COMP_ERR_BADOPTION, szOption, NULL );

               hb_xfree( szOption );
               break;
            }

            case 'd':
            case 'D':
               /* NOTE: Ignore these -d switches will be processed separately */
               break;

            case 'e':
            case 'E':
               if( *( s + 1 ) == 's' || *( s + 1 ) == 'S' )
               {
                  switch( *( s + 2 ) )
                  {
                     case '\0':
                     case '0':
                        HB_COMP_PARAM->iExitLevel = HB_EXITLEVEL_DEFAULT;
                        break;

                     case '1':
                        HB_COMP_PARAM->iExitLevel = HB_EXITLEVEL_SETEXIT;
                        break;

                     case '2':
                        HB_COMP_PARAM->iExitLevel = HB_EXITLEVEL_DELTARGET;
                        break;

                     default:
                        hb_compGenError( HB_COMP_PARAM, hb_comp_szErrors, 'F', HB_COMP_ERR_BADOPTION, s, NULL );
                  }
               }
               else
                  hb_compGenError( HB_COMP_PARAM, hb_comp_szErrors, 'F', HB_COMP_ERR_BADOPTION, s, NULL );

               break;

            case 'g':
            case 'G':
               switch( *( s + 1 ) )
               {
                  case 'c':
                  case 'C':
                     HB_COMP_PARAM->iLanguage = HB_LANG_C;

                     switch( *( s + 2 ) )
                     {
                        case '3':
                           HB_COMP_PARAM->iGenCOutput = HB_COMPGENC_REALCODE;
                           break;

                        case '2':
                           HB_COMP_PARAM->iGenCOutput = HB_COMPGENC_VERBOSE;
                           break;

                        case '1':
                           HB_COMP_PARAM->iGenCOutput = HB_COMPGENC_NORMAL;
                           break;

                        case '\0':
                        case '0':
                           HB_COMP_PARAM->iGenCOutput = HB_COMPGENC_COMPACT;
                           break;

                        default:
                           hb_compGenError( HB_COMP_PARAM, hb_comp_szErrors, 'F', HB_COMP_ERR_BADOPTION, s, NULL );
                     }
                     break;

                  case 'h':
                  case 'H':
                     HB_COMP_PARAM->iLanguage = HB_LANG_PORT_OBJ;
                     break;

                  case 'd':
                  case 'D':
                     if( HB_COMP_PARAM->szDepExt )
                     {
                        hb_xfree( HB_COMP_PARAM->szDepExt );
                        HB_COMP_PARAM->szDepExt = NULL;
                     }
                     if( s[ 2 ] == '-' )
                        HB_COMP_PARAM->iTraceInclude = 0;
                     else if( s[ 2 ] == '.' || s[ 2 ] == '\0' )
                     {
                        HB_COMP_PARAM->iTraceInclude = 2;
                        if( s[ 2 ] != '\0' )
                           HB_COMP_PARAM->szDepExt = hb_strdup( s + 2 );
                     }
                     else
                        hb_compGenError( HB_COMP_PARAM, hb_comp_szErrors, 'F', HB_COMP_ERR_BADOPTION, s, NULL );
                     break;

                  case 'e':
                  case 'E':
                     switch( *( s + 2 ) )
                     {
                        case '1':
                           HB_COMP_PARAM->iErrorFmt = HB_ERRORFMT_IDE;
                           break;

                        case '\0':
                        case '0':
                           HB_COMP_PARAM->iErrorFmt = HB_ERRORFMT_CLIPPER;
                           break;

                        default:
                           hb_compGenError( HB_COMP_PARAM, hb_comp_szErrors, 'F', HB_COMP_ERR_BADOPTION, s, NULL );
                     }
                     break;

                  default:
                     hb_compGenError( HB_COMP_PARAM, hb_comp_szErrors, 'F', HB_COMP_ERR_UNSUPPORTED_LANG, NULL, NULL );
                     break;
               }
               break;

               /* NOTE:
                  h or H from HELP or help
                */
            case 'h':
            case 'H':
            case '?':
               break;

               /* NOTE:
                  It already has support for several include files
                */
            case 'i':
            case 'I':
               switch( *( s + 1 ) )
               {
                  case '-':
                     HB_COMP_PARAM->fINCLUDE = HB_FALSE;
                     break;

                  case '+':
                     HB_COMP_PARAM->fINCLUDE = HB_TRUE;
                     break;

                  default:
                     hb_pp_addSearchPath( HB_COMP_PARAM->pLex->pPP, s + 1, HB_FALSE );
               }
               break;

            case 'j':
            case 'J':
               HB_COMP_PARAM->fI18n = HB_TRUE;
               if( s[ 1 ] )
                  HB_COMP_PARAM->pI18nFileName = hb_fsFNameSplit( s + 1 );
               break;

            case 'k':
            case 'K':
            {
               int i = 1;

               while( s[ i ] && ! HB_COMP_PARAM->fExit )
               {
                  switch( s[ i++ ] )
                  {
                     case '?':
                        hb_compPrintLogo( HB_COMP_PARAM );
                        hb_compPrintModes( HB_COMP_PARAM );
                        HB_COMP_PARAM->fLogo = HB_FALSE;
                        HB_COMP_PARAM->fQuiet = HB_TRUE;
                        break;

                     case 'h':
                     case 'H':
                        /* default Harbour mode */
                        if( s[ i ] == '-' )
                        {
                           i++;
                           HB_COMP_PARAM->supported &= ~HB_COMPFLAG_HARBOUR;
                        }
                        else
                           HB_COMP_PARAM->supported |= HB_COMPFLAG_HARBOUR;
                        break;

                     case 'c':
                     case 'C':
                        /* clear all flags - minimal set of features */
                        HB_COMP_PARAM->supported &= HB_COMPFLAG_SHORTCUTS;
                        HB_COMP_PARAM->supported |= HB_COMPFLAG_OPTJUMP |
                                                    HB_COMPFLAG_MACROTEXT;
                        break;

                     case 'x':
                     case 'X':
                        if( s[ i ] == '-' )
                        {
                           i++;
                           HB_COMP_PARAM->supported &= ~HB_COMPFLAG_XBASE;
                        }
                        else
                           HB_COMP_PARAM->supported |= HB_COMPFLAG_XBASE;
                        break;

                     case 'i':
                     case 'I':
                        if( s[ i ] == '-' )
                        {
                           i++;
                           HB_COMP_PARAM->supported &= ~HB_COMPFLAG_HB_INLINE;
                        }
                        else
                           HB_COMP_PARAM->supported |= HB_COMPFLAG_HB_INLINE;
                        break;

                     case 'j':
                     case 'J':
                        if( s[ i ] == '+' )
                        {
                           i++;
                           HB_COMP_PARAM->supported |= HB_COMPFLAG_OPTJUMP;
                        }
                        else
                           HB_COMP_PARAM->supported &= ~HB_COMPFLAG_OPTJUMP;
                        break;

                     case 'm':
                     case 'M':
                        if( s[ i ] == '+' )
                        {
                           i++;
                           HB_COMP_PARAM->supported |= HB_COMPFLAG_MACROTEXT;
                        }
                        else
                           HB_COMP_PARAM->supported &= ~HB_COMPFLAG_MACROTEXT;
                        break;

                     case 'd':
                     case 'D':
                        if( s[ i ] == '-' )
                        {
                           i++;
                           HB_COMP_PARAM->supported &= ~HB_COMPFLAG_MACRODECL;
                        }
                        else
                           HB_COMP_PARAM->supported |= HB_COMPFLAG_MACRODECL;
                        break;

                     case 'r':
                     case 'R':
                        if( s[ i ] == '-' )
                        {
                           i++;
                           HB_COMP_PARAM->supported &= ~HB_COMPFLAG_RT_MACRO;
                        }
                        else
                           HB_COMP_PARAM->supported |= HB_COMPFLAG_RT_MACRO;
                        break;

                     case 's':
                     case 'S':
                        if( s[ i ] == '-' )
                        {
                           i++;
                           HB_COMP_PARAM->supported &= ~HB_COMPFLAG_ARRSTR;
                        }
                        else
                           HB_COMP_PARAM->supported |= HB_COMPFLAG_ARRSTR;
                        break;

                     case 'o':
                     case 'O':
                        if( s[ i ] == '-' )
                        {
                           i++;
                           HB_COMP_PARAM->supported &= ~HB_COMPFLAG_EXTOPT;
                        }
                        else
                           HB_COMP_PARAM->supported |= HB_COMPFLAG_EXTOPT;
                        break;

                     case 'u':
                     case 'U':
                        if( s[ i ] == '-' )
                        {
                           i++;
                           HB_COMP_PARAM->supported &= ~HB_COMPFLAG_USERCP;
                        }
                        else
                           HB_COMP_PARAM->supported |= HB_COMPFLAG_USERCP;
                        break;

                     default:
                        hb_compGenError( HB_COMP_PARAM, hb_comp_szErrors, 'F', HB_COMP_ERR_BADOPTION, s, NULL );
                        break;
                  }
               }
               break;
            }

            case 'l':
            case 'L':
               if( *( s + 1 ) == '-' )
                  HB_COMP_PARAM->fLineNumbers = HB_TRUE;
               else
                  HB_COMP_PARAM->fLineNumbers = HB_FALSE;
               break;

            case 'm':
            case 'M':
               if( *( s + 1 ) == '-' )
                  HB_COMP_PARAM->fSingleModule = HB_FALSE;
               else
                  HB_COMP_PARAM->fSingleModule = HB_TRUE;
               break;

            case 'n':
            case 'N':
               HB_COMP_PARAM->fNoStartUp = s[ 1 ] == '1';
               switch( s[ 1 ] )
               {
                  case '-':
                     HB_COMP_PARAM->iStartProc = 0;
                     break;
                  case '\0':
                  case '0':
                  case '1':
                     HB_COMP_PARAM->iStartProc = 1;
                     break;
                  case '2':
                     HB_COMP_PARAM->iStartProc = 2;
                     break;
                  default:
                     hb_compGenError( HB_COMP_PARAM, hb_comp_szErrors, 'F', HB_COMP_ERR_BADOPTION, s, NULL );
               }
               break;

            case 'o':
            case 'O':
               HB_COMP_PARAM->pOutPath = hb_fsFNameSplit( s + 1 );
               break;

               /* Added for preprocessor needs */
            case 'p':
            case 'P':
               if( s[ 1 ] == '+' && s[ 2 ] == '\0' )
                  HB_COMP_PARAM->fPPT = HB_TRUE;
               else
               {
                  if( HB_COMP_PARAM->pPpoPath )
                  {
                     hb_xfree( HB_COMP_PARAM->pPpoPath );
                     HB_COMP_PARAM->pPpoPath = NULL;
                  }
                  if( s[ 1 ] == '-' && s[ 2 ] == '\0' )
                     HB_COMP_PARAM->fPPO = HB_FALSE;
                  else
                  {
                     if( s[ 1 ] )
                        HB_COMP_PARAM->pPpoPath = hb_fsFNameSplit( s + 1 );
                     HB_COMP_PARAM->fPPO = HB_TRUE;
                  }
               }
               break;

            case 'q':
            case 'Q':
               switch( *( s + 1 ) )
               {
                  case '2':
                     HB_COMP_PARAM->fFullQuiet = HB_TRUE;
                  case '0':
                     HB_COMP_PARAM->fLogo = HB_FALSE;
                  default:
                     HB_COMP_PARAM->fQuiet = HB_TRUE;
               }
               break;

            case 'r':
            case 'R':
               if( *( s + 1 ) == ':' )
               {
                  int iOverflow;
                  int iCycles = ( int ) hb_strValInt( s + 2, &iOverflow );

                  if( ! iOverflow && iCycles > 0 )
                     HB_COMP_PARAM->iMaxTransCycles = iCycles;
               }
               else
               {
                  /* TODO: Implement this switch */
                  hb_notSupportedInfo( HB_COMP_PARAM, s );
               }
               break;

            case 's':
            case 'S':
               switch( *( s + 1 ) )
               {
                  case '\0':
                     HB_COMP_PARAM->iSyntaxCheckOnly = 1;
                     break;
                  case '-':
                     HB_COMP_PARAM->iSyntaxCheckOnly = 0;
                     break;
                  case 'm':
                  case 'M':
                     if( s[ 2 ] == '\0' )
                     {
                        HB_COMP_PARAM->iSyntaxCheckOnly = 2;
                        break;
                     }
                  default:
                     hb_compGenError( HB_COMP_PARAM, hb_comp_szErrors, 'F', HB_COMP_ERR_BADOPTION, s, NULL );
               }
               break;

            case 't':
            case 'T':
               /* TODO: Implement this switch */
               hb_notSupportedInfo( HB_COMP_PARAM, s );
               break;

            case 'u':
            case 'U':
               if( ( s[ 1 ] == 'N' || s[ 1 ] == 'n' ) &&
                   ( s[ 2 ] == 'D' || s[ 2 ] == 'd' ) &&
                   ( s[ 3 ] == 'E' || s[ 3 ] == 'e' ) &&
                   ( s[ 4 ] == 'F' || s[ 4 ] == 'f' ) && s[ 5 ] == ':' )
               {
                  /* NOTE: Ignore these -undef: switches (will be processed
                   *       separately) except -undef:.arch.
                   */
                  if( s[ 6 ] == '.' &&
                      ( s[  7 ] == 'A' || s[  7 ] == 'a' ) &&
                      ( s[  8 ] == 'R' || s[  8 ] == 'r' ) &&
                      ( s[  9 ] == 'C' || s[  9 ] == 'c' ) &&
                      ( s[ 10 ] == 'H' || s[ 10 ] == 'h' ) &&
                      s[ 11 ] == '.' )
                  {
                     HB_COMP_PARAM->fNoArchDefs = HB_TRUE;
                  }
                  break;
               }
               /* extended definitions file (-u+<file>) */
               if( s[ 1 ] == '+' )
               {
                  if( s[ 2 ] )
                  {
                     if( HB_COMP_PARAM->iStdChExt == 0 )
                        HB_COMP_PARAM->szStdChExt = ( char ** )
                           hb_xgrab( sizeof( char * ) );
                     else
                        HB_COMP_PARAM->szStdChExt = ( char ** )
                           hb_xrealloc( HB_COMP_PARAM->szStdChExt,
                                        ( HB_COMP_PARAM->iStdChExt + 1 ) *
                                        sizeof( char * ) );
                     HB_COMP_PARAM->szStdChExt[ HB_COMP_PARAM->iStdChExt++ ] =
                           hb_strdup( s + 2 );
                  }
                  else
                     hb_compGenError( HB_COMP_PARAM, hb_comp_szErrors, 'F', HB_COMP_ERR_BADOPTION, s, NULL );
               }
               else
               {
                  if( HB_COMP_PARAM->szStdCh )
                     hb_xfree( HB_COMP_PARAM->szStdCh );
                  HB_COMP_PARAM->szStdCh = hb_strdup( s + 1 );
               }
               break;

            case 'v':
            case 'V':
               if( *( s + 1 ) == '-' )
                  HB_COMP_PARAM->fForceMemvars = HB_FALSE;
               else
                  HB_COMP_PARAM->fForceMemvars = HB_TRUE;
               break;

            case 'w':
            case 'W':
               HB_COMP_PARAM->iWarnings = 1;
               if( s[ 1 ] )       /* there is -w<0,1,2,3> probably */
               {
                  HB_COMP_PARAM->iWarnings = s[ 1 ] - '0';
                  if( HB_COMP_PARAM->iWarnings < 0 || HB_COMP_PARAM->iWarnings > 3 )
                     hb_compGenError( HB_COMP_PARAM, hb_comp_szErrors, 'F', HB_COMP_ERR_BADOPTION, s, NULL );
               }
               break;

            case 'x':
            case 'X':
            {
               unsigned int i = 1;
               while( s[ i ] && ! HB_ISOPTSEP( s[ i ] ) &&
                      i < sizeof( HB_COMP_PARAM->szPrefix ) - 1 )
               {
                  ++i;
               }
               if( i > 1 )
               {
                  memcpy( HB_COMP_PARAM->szPrefix, s + 1, i - 1 );
                  HB_COMP_PARAM->szPrefix[ i - 1 ] = '_';
                  HB_COMP_PARAM->szPrefix[ i ] = '\0';
               }
               else
               {
                  hb_snprintf( HB_COMP_PARAM->szPrefix,
                               sizeof( HB_COMP_PARAM->szPrefix ),
                               "%08lX_", PackDateTime() );
               }
               break;
            }

#ifdef YYDEBUG
            case 'y':
            case 'Y':
               yydebug = HB_TRUE;
               break;
#endif

            case 'z':
            case 'Z':
               if( *( s + 1 ) == '-' )
                  HB_COMP_PARAM->supported |= HB_COMPFLAG_SHORTCUTS;
               else
                  HB_COMP_PARAM->supported &= ~HB_COMPFLAG_SHORTCUTS;
               break;

            default:
               hb_compGenError( HB_COMP_PARAM, hb_comp_szErrors, 'F', HB_COMP_ERR_BADOPTION, s, NULL );
               break;
         }
      }
   }
}
